feat: custom recipe cover color/icon + mute auto placeholder palette (v0.51.0)
Two changes to the no-photo cover placeholder shipped last version: 1. Muted the gradient palette (100/40-opacity tints instead of solid -200/ -950 stops) — the original was too saturated next to real cover photos in the same grid, per feedback. 2. New coverIcon/coverColor columns on recipes (nullable text, migration 0048, additive-only) let the author pin a specific color+icon from the recipe editor instead of the automatic per-id pick. getRecipePlaceholder now checks these first, falling back to the deterministic hash pick when unset — existing recipes are unaffected until edited. Wired coverIcon/coverColor through every explicit-column recipe select that feeds a grid card (explore trending/recent, search, feed, for-you) — the relational-query call sites (recipes page, collections, profile pages) already return all columns and needed no changes.
